Emirates launches Premium Economy on Kolkata–Dubai route from 18 July
New cabin includes enhanced seating and upgraded entertainment system
DUBAI: UAE’s flag-carrier Emirates is set to introduce its acclaimed Premium Economy service on flights between Dubai and Kolkata from 18 July 2025.
This move extends the airline’s upgraded service offering in India, which already includes Mumbai, Bengaluru, and Ahmedabad. Kolkata is now the fourth destination in Emirates’ Indian network to receive the elevated travel experience.
Passengers flying on the upgraded EK572/573 route can book Premium Economy seats immediately via the Emirates website, app, retail outlets, contact centre, or travel agents. The service will operate four times weekly – Wednesdays,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ays. EK572 departs Dubai at 13:05 and lands in Kolkata at 19:15. The return flight, EK573, departs Kolkata at 20:45 and arrives in Dubai at 00:05. All timings are local.
Comfort and convenience
Premium Economy features a refined and spacious cabin with 24 seats on Emirates’ latest Boeing 777 aircraft. Each seat offers cream leather upholstery, deeper recline, extra legroom, cushioned leg rests, and adjustable headrests. The experience is tailored for passengers seeking added comfort and more privacy on long-haul routes.

Entertainment is also upgraded, with each seat offering a 13.3-inch HD personal screen loaded with Emirates’ award-winning ice in-flight entertainment system. Bluetooth connectivity allows travellers to use their own headphones, while improved onboard Wi-Fi ensures better connectivity across select aircraft.
Enhanced dining and baggage
Dining in Premium Economy is a step above, with a curated menu of regional specialities served on Royal Doulton fine china, accompanied by stainless steel cutlery. Passengers can choose from an expanded beverage list, including premium wines and exclusive refreshments.

Baggage allowances are also more generous. Premium Economy travellers are entitled to 35kg of checked-in baggage and an additional 10kg of cabin baggage, offering greater flexibility and convenience.

Emirates currently operates 11 flights per week between Kolkata and Dubai. Alongside the four-times weekly EK572/573 service, the airline continues its daily EK570/571 flights on the same route.
